使用 JSON 几乎是每个开发者工作流程的一部分——无论您是构建 API、解析配置还是清理杂乱的数据。但原始 JSON 并不总是易于读取、验证或转换。
这就是我构建OnTheGoTools JSON Suite 的 原因 ——这是一套 20 多个免费的基于浏览器的工具,旨在使 JSON 处理更快、更安全、更轻松。
我不仅会列出工具,还会向您展示这些实用程序可以节省时间的8 个实际工作流程。
工具快速浏览
格式化程序/验证器/编辑器(美化、验证、AI 解释) 查看器/可视化器(树浏览器) 图形可视化工具(将 JSON 视为节点和边) XML → JSON 转换器 JSON → Excel (.xlsx) JSON → Java 类生成器 压缩器/清理器/修复器 差异工具(比较两个 JSON) CSV 和 YAML 转换器 搜索/JSONPath 测试器** 模式生成器和验证器 合并/排序/键规范器 完整列表:OnTheGoTools JSON Suite
8 个开发人员工作流程
几分钟内调试 API 响应 将 API JSON 粘贴到格式化程序→清理视图中。
导出为 CSV/Excel 供队友使用。
CI 健全性检查配置 使用 JSON 验证器来获取清晰的错误消息。
添加 README 快捷方式,以便队友可以快速修复配置。
name: Validate JSON config run: jq empty ./config/service.json 转换旧版 XML 源 粘贴 XML → XML 到 JSON 转换器。
使用 JSON Cleaner 清理密钥。
为您的管道导出 JSON。
为 QA 构建样本数据集 在查看器中探索数组。
使用 JSON → Excel 转换为 .xlsx。
将 sample.xlsx 附加到 Jira 票证。
比较 API 版本 使用 Diff Tool 比较 v1 和 v2。
使用 Schema Generator 生成模式来锁定合同。
- 立即生成 Java 模型
粘贴 JSON → JSON → Java 转换器。
自定义类名、包和注释。
直接放入后端仓库。
- JSON 中的关系可视化
使用图形可视化工具来查看节点和边。
截图并在 Jira/Notion 中分享。
- 最小化演示的有效负载
使用 Minifier 压缩 JSON。
在文档中保留可读的示例,在演示中使用最小化。
为什么要使用这些工具?
免费且基于浏览器
100% 客户端(您的数据保持私密)
开发人员优先的设计(快速、简约、整洁)
亲自尝试
点击此处查看完整套件 → OnTheGoTools JSON Suite
问题:哪种工作流程能帮你节省最多时间?请在下方评论,我会在后续文章中分享更深入的技巧(例如 GitHub Actions、jq 脚本)。查看更多www.mxwd.cc